WebDiminished seventh chords are abbreviated with an open circle and a 7. Let's examine a C diminished seventh chord. C – Eb – Gb is the diminished triad. C – Bbb is the diminished seventh. When combined, they form a C diminished seventh chord: C – Eb – Gb – Bbb. Next, let's examine an F# diminished seventh chord. F# – A – C is the diminished triad.

Web30 Jun 2011 · C#o7 = leading tone chord of the key of the ii chord, or viio7/ii. Both A7 and C#o7 come from a Secondary key - so any V7/X is called Secondary Dominant, and any viio7/X is called Secondary Leading Tone chord. They also call them "applied" (like Applied Dominant) and the process is called "Tonicization". WebA diminished seventh chord is made of three superimposed minor thirds (e.g., B–D–F–A ♭), which is two tritones a minor third apart (e.g., B–F, D–A ♭). WebPrimary vs. Secondary (or Applied) Leading Tones ... or it's the root of the chord if it's a diminished triad or fully diminished seventh chord. In either case, the note is the leading tone and the normal resolution is up by minor 2nd. This tendency tone also exists in applied (or secondary) chords.
